Maryland leaders have announced numerous indictments against two separate drug and gun trafficking organizations. Officials said 15 people were indicted, with both groups accused of operating in Baltimore City, either on city streets or inside a grocery store. Those indicted range in age from 20-44 years old. Maryland Attorney General Anthony Brown, along with Mayor Brandon Scott and Commissioner Richard Worley, announced the indictments Monday.
